Output 62ac94ec4eec0cfdf741dbeb72f5c93a522077d646e563afa7d02faee45eaffb:0

value
40158768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d95b999d47bfad8c7f0a676d7c0f3eae4fbf95 OP_EQUAL
address
MSrAVRarYifWgufuvyY7HLbjBydfJvniEk
transaction
62ac94ec4eec0cfdf741dbeb72f5c93a522077d646e563afa7d02faee45eaffb
spent
true